Sister Anastacia “Tachita” Monjarez – Social Worker

Anastacia Tachita Monjarez

Sister Anastacia “Tachita” Monjarez Social WorkerSister Anastasia “Tachita” Monjaras began working with KBI in August 2021. She comes from Oaxaca, MX. “What gives me hope is that with migration I discover a different world, a more human world. Because they say the more difficult it is, the more hands that join. That seems very noble to me. There are many people who care and collaborate. It is not a job of one person, it takes teamwork. It means being in a team with the migrants.” …Read More

Manuel Morales Sanchez – Shelter Coordinator Assistant

Manuel Morales

Manuel Morales Sanchez Shelter Coordinator Assistant Manuel manages and monitors the shelter, in coordination with the shelter coordinator, in order to provide assistance in the areas of safety, health, security, first aid, social development, information and accompaniment of the migrant people in the shelter. Pedro De Velasco – Director of Education and Advocacy

Pedro De Velasco KBI

Pedro De Velasco Director of Education and AdvocacyPedro De Velasco is a lawyer from Mexico, with more than 12 years of experience working with migrant communities on both sides of the border between Mexico and the United States. He currently serves as our Director of Education and Advocacy, responsible for building and strengthening collaborative networks that help reverse the anti-immigrant rhetoric, and influence the transformation of immigration policies, towards a just and humane system. …Read More
